Transaction 0879ffb2d73699dfe14a6e64883abfcb102432a5c8f9d51ee5f906f638e15129

1 Input
2 Outputs
  • 0879ffb2d73699dfe14a6e64883abfcb102432a5c8f9d51ee5f906f638e15129:0
  • value  336037
    address  34WfZmQjzEPB7GPSwqNwYebg894S3x6kdv
  • 0879ffb2d73699dfe14a6e64883abfcb102432a5c8f9d51ee5f906f638e15129:1
  • value  137144553
    address  352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o